As a mechanic with years of experience, I often deal with 9.00R20 tires, where this combination of numbers and letters represents the tire size code. Firstly, 9.00 refers to the cross-sectional width of the tire in inches, meaning the thickness viewed from the side is approximately 9 inches. Tires of this width are commonly used on trucks or large commercial vehicles because they can better distribute weight and prevent sidewall cracks when overloaded. The 'R' stands for Radial construction, which is the standard for modern tires, indicating that the internal cords are arranged in a radial pattern. Unlike old bias-ply tires, radials are less prone to deformation, offering smoother rides, better wear resistance, and even some fuel savings. The final number, 20, denotes a rim diameter of 20 inches, meaning it must be paired with 20-inch wheels. This tire size is suitable for high-load scenarios, but selection must follow the vehicle's specifications—incorrect sizing can lead to steering deviations or vibrations. The 9.00R20 designation breaks down into three parts: 9.00 indicates a width of approximately 9 inches, the R stands for radial construction (more advanced than older bias-ply tires due to its internal cord arrangement radiating from the center, improving driving stability and fuel efficiency), and the final 20 means it must be mounted on a 20-inch diameter rim. This specification is commonly found on heavy-duty vehicles like trucks because it can handle high loads. Choosing the correct size is crucial—too large may affect steering, while too small may lack load-bearing capacity. When replacing tires, always match your vehicle's manual to ensure road safety.
